Location
Courtyard By Marriott Toronto Downtown is centrally located on Yonge Street, just steps away from Dundas Square and the Eaton Centre. It provides easy access to SickKids Hospital and the University of Toronto's St George campus. This strategic location allows guests to explore various downtown attractions within walking distance.
Rooms
The hotel offers a variety of spacious accommodations with cozy reading chairs and large windows for natural light. Guests can opt for suites featuring separate living areas, making them suitable for extended stays or group travel. All rooms include essential amenities like a mini-fridge and a sleek work desk for convenience.
Dining
The Bistro serves a healthy breakfast each morning and transitions to offer dinner and cocktails in the evening. Guests can enjoy a selection of specialty beverages made with Starbucks(R) coffee to kickstart their day. The Market provides food and beverage options available at any time, accommodating late-night cravings or quick snacks.
Business
With 13,300 square feet of light-filled event venues, the hotel caters to both corporate and social gatherings. It offers modern AV equipment to enhance presentations and meetings. Convenient day pass options are available for guests needing private workspaces, which include enhanced Wi-Fi access and flexible check-in/out times.
Wellness
The on-site fitness center is equipped with leading workout equipment and is accessible to all guests. It allows for a focused fitness routine away from daily distractions. After a workout, guests can unwind in their stylish accommodations.

Does the room rate include breakfast, or is there an additional cost for it?
10 November 2024
Some reservations come with breakfast included, while others do not. The inclusion depends on the specific package you select when booking.
Is it permissible to smoke on the balcony of the hotel?
20 December 2024
Smoking is not allowed on the balconies due to the Smoke Free Ontario Act, and there are no designated smoking rooms. A smoking area is available outside the main entrance.
What is the distance from the hotel to Toronto General Hospital?
5 January 2025
The hotel is located approximately 900 meters from Toronto General Hospital, which is about a 12-minute walk. For extended stay rates, it's best to contact the hotel directly.
Are refrigerators available in the king rooms, and do any of the rooms have pull-out couches?
15 February 2025
All rooms are equipped with refrigerators. Pull-out couches are available in some rooms, specifically guaranteed in one-bedroom suites.
Can guests use the balconies if they book those specific rooms?
22 March 2025
Yes, balcony rooms are available, but they must be booked specifically as part of your reservation.
Is there a limit on how many guests can visit in a hotel room?
10 April 2025
Guests are welcome to visit, but the fire code restricts the total number of people sleeping in a room to four.
What swimming facilities are available at the hotel?
21 May 2025
The hotel features one pool, a children's pool, and a jacuzzi, all available for use from 6 am to 11 pm.
How can I find out about parking options and fees?
30 June 2025
The hotel offers onsite parking, available underground for vehicles shorter than 1.83 meters. Currently, the parking rate is $25 plus tax per night, but it's advisable to confirm with the hotel as prices may vary.
Is there an option to pay using a debit card at the hotel?
15 July 2024
Only credit cards are accepted for payment at this property.
Can I request a workspace for a day to focus on work?
5 August 2025
Day passes are available for private guest room workspaces, offering enhanced Wi-Fi and early check-in at 6 am for a seamless work experience, priced at $52.
